Splatoon is Nintendo's unique twist on the shooter genre. Shoot ink on both your friends and environments to win the match! Players can turn into squids and 'swim' through their team's ink color. Players can also use their team's ink color to slow down enemy movement. It's ink or be inked in this chaotic marriage of third person shooters, de Blob, and good ole fashioned paintball.

@carlosrox
I hear it's handy for moving while shooting, like in a firefight. For instance, if you're using a gun with some range (Splatling Gun, Jet Squelcher), you can keep firing while backing away from foes that you outrange (Rollers, Brushes, Blasters) and splat them as they try in vain to splat you. Faster foot speed is handy for that, and annoys us Octobrushes.
